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from New Mills Newtown to Walthamstow Central start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from New Mills Newtown to Walthamstow Central start from £84.20 one way, or £120.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from New Mills Newtown to Walthamstow Central are available for £220.10 one way, or £440.20 return

Facilities at New Mills Newtown

New Mills Newtown isn’t just a stop on your journey; it offers a variety of facilities designed to make your travel smooth and efficient. When it comes to tickets, you’ll find a ticket office open weekdays from 06:40 to 13:10. Ticket machines are readily available, ensuring a quick and easy collection of online bookings. Accessibility is also a priority, with step-free access provided in key areas of the station and accessible ticket machines available.

Safety and convenience are emphasized with CCTV in operation, and pay phones are available for use, although public Wi-Fi isn't offered. It's worth noting that the station lacks some amenities like refreshment facilities and toilets, so it might be wise to plan ahead. For those choosing to drive to the station, parking is plentiful with northern-operated car parks offering 35 spaces and specific accessible spaces for those who need it.

Connecting from New Mills Newtown

Beyond the trains, New Mills Newtown Station boasts convenient transport links. If rail service interruptions arise, the rail replacement bus service on Albion Road will keep you moving. Taxis can be easily booked through Northern Railway’s cab service (Book a taxi here), offering flexible onward travel options.

The station is also well connected by local bus services. You can reach the busline by dialing 0871 200 2233 for all transportation needs. Meanwhile, bike enthusiasts will find cycling facilities, perfect for an eco-friendly travel option, albeit cycling hire is not available on-site.

Facilities and Amenities at Walthamstow Central

When it comes to amenities, Walthamstow Central offers a variety of essential services. The ticket office operates Monday through Saturday from 06:00 to 21:00, and slightly later on Sundays, closing at 21:30. For those who prefer modern conveniences, ticket machines are readily available and accessible for everyone. Whether you've purchased your tickets online or at the station, collection is efficient and straightforward.

Accessibility is key, and while Walthamstow Central provides step-free access for the London Overground platforms, do note that some parts of the journey may require a short travel via street level. Customer service is anchored by staffed help points and helpful staff available from as early as 05:04 on weekdays to assist with any inquiries. Surveillance is keen here with CCTV ensuring enhanced safety.

Transport Links: Effortless Connectivity

Traveling from Walthamstow Central station is made easy with a blend of local and city-wide connections. The station is seamlessly integrated into London’s vast transportation network. It connects to the London Underground through the Victoria Line, providing quick access to central London areas. Besides the underground, a multitude of bus routes serve the station, ensuring that wherever you're heading, a bus is likely going your way. These buses operate directly from outside the station, adding convenience to your journey.

Furthermore, for onward travel and convenience, taxis are available at the station's front, offering a quick escape to your desired destination. The station also plays a pivotal role when services require rail replacement, with designated bus stops for alternate services readily marked to direct you efficiently.
